製品説明

Calcium hydrogen phosphate dihydrate (Calcium phosphate dihydrate) can be found quite frequently in urinary calculi stones. Calcium hydrogen phosphate dihydrate can be used as an excipient, such as diluent, adsorbent. Pharmaceutical excipients, or pharmaceutical auxiliaries, refer to other chemical substances used in the pharmaceutical process other than pharmaceutical ingredients. Pharmaceutical excipients generally refer to inactive ingredients in pharmaceutical preparations, which can improve the stability, solubility and processability of pharmaceutical preparations. Pharmaceutical excipients also affect the absorption, distribution, metabolism, and elimination (ADME) processes of co-administered drugs[1][2].

体外実験

Calcium hydrogen phosphate dihydrate exhibits a low solubility in urine, which enables the easy precipitation and formation of crystals in urine, leading to kidney stones or bladder stones[2][3].
Calcium hydrogen phosphate dihydrate acts as the precursor of hydroxyapatite and participates in the bone formation process[3].
Calcium hydrogen phosphate dihydrate can be used as food additive in breakfast cereals, dog food, flour and noodles for calcium supplement[3].
Calcium hydrogen phosphate dihydrate can be used as a tablet disintegrant in drug preparations[3].
